## Timeline
The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.
- **2020-09-17** Pre-filed `introduction`
- **2021-01-13** First Reading Education, Health, and Environmental Affairs `referral-committee`
- **2021-02-12** Hearing 3/05 at 2:00 p.m.
- **2021-03-16** Favorable Report by Education, Health, and Environmental Affairs `committee-passage-favorable`
- **2021-03-17** Favorable Adopted Second Reading Passed `committee-passage-favorable`
- **2021-03-18** Third Reading Passed `passage`
- **2021-03-19** Referred Economic Matters `referral-committee`
- **2021-03-28** Favorable Report by Economic Matters `committee-passage-favorable`
- **2021-03-30** Favorable Adopted Second Reading Passed `committee-passage-favorable`
- **2021-03-30** Third Reading Passed `passage`
- **2021-03-31** Returned Passed
- **2021-05-30** Enacted under Article II, Section 17(c) of the Maryland Constitution - Chapter 552 `became-law`
